Location Information for X60
Coordinates: N29°21.28' / W82°28.23'
Located 02 miles SW of Williston, Florida on 1600 acres of land. View all Airports in Florida.
Surveyed Elevation is 75 feet MSL.

Runway 05/23
Dimensions:6669 x 100 feet / 2033 x 30 meters
Surface:Concrete / Wire Combed in Good Condition
Weight Limits:15 /R/B/X/T, S-72, D-95, ST-160
Edge Lighting:High Intensity
Runway 05Runway 23
Coordinates:N29°21.15' / W82°28.59'N29°21.93' / W82°27.71'
Elevation: 73.0 75.6
Traffic Pattern: Left Left
Runway Heading: 45° True 225° True
Markings:Non-Precision Instrument in good condition.Non-Precision Instrument in good condition.
Glide Slope IndicatorP2L (3.00° Glide Path Angle)P2L (3.00° Glide Path Angle)
REIL:YesYes
Obstacles: 46 ft Trees 1785 ft from runway, 180 ft left of center 48 ft Trees 1920 ft from runway, 240 ft right of center
